Abstract
The design of integrated control systems currently being planned for incorporation into future fighter aircraft includes additional areas of concern for the control system engineer. Specialized design techniques are required for such integrated control systems whether they provide straightforward coupled outer-loop to inner-loop control modes or are implemented as multi-input, multi-output configurations to meet a multiplicity of requirements. Three important problem areas discussed relate to (1) system control hierarchy, (2) methodology for designing multivariable optimization control algorithms, and (3) techniques for attaining adequate digital computer throughput. Conceptual applications to current system designs are used for topics of discussion.
